Definition: MINIATED

Part of Speech Definition
Verb 1. Of Miniate.[Websters].
Verb Past Tense 1. Seldom used past tense conjugation of the verb miniate.[Eve - graph theoretic]
Verb Base
(miniate)
1. Paint with red lead or vermilion.[Wordnet].
2. Decorate (manuscripts) with letters painted red.[Wordnet].
3. To paint or tinge with red lead or vermilion; also, to decorate with letters, or the like, painted red, as the page of a manuscript.[Websters].
